‘Alchemy Stars’ Adds a Doggo Aurorian, a Special Web Mini-Game and Tons of In-Game Rewards in Special April Fools Event

Mysterious festivities and furballs abound in Alchemy Stars‘ latest update, letting players score tons of in-game goodies and even a special canine Aurorian. Tourdog’s strategic RPG on mobile is celebrating April Fools with limited edition rewards, plenty of Lumamber, an exclusive mini-game and more.

In Alchemy Stars, players can expect to nab Lumamber ×1,000 as a Mysterious Festival Eve Bonus during the annual Forgiven for Lying – Mysterious Festival. Navigators can also claim the Limited-Edition 2-Star Aurorian – Tourdog from their in-game mail beginning April 1st. Plus, Limited Edition Keating Avatar – Wake Up ×1, Nightium ×50,000, and General Jasper II ×5 are up for grabs for players who simply log into the game during the event.

Players will find the serious yet funny Tourdog a suitably wild character to celebrate April Fools, with the proclaimed “Goodest Dog” fitting right in with the entertainment rich surroundings of Umbration.

From April 1st to April 5th, Navigators can take part in the festival exclusive minigame “Tourdog, Goodest Dog" on the official website. You can share your score on Twitter and you might just nab a Deluxe Edition reward. Additionally, when global submissions hit 300, the global server reward Tourdog Exclusive Furniture – Touring Clapperboard will also be up for grabs.
